专业接各种小工具软件及爬虫软件开发,联系Q:2391047879

随机密码生成器(可设长度-复杂度)

发布时间: 2025-06-21 18:24:01 浏览量: 本文共包含652个文字,预计阅读时间2分钟

现代数字生活绕不开密码这道门禁。多数人习惯用生日、姓名或简单数字组合作为密码,这类信息极易被破解工具或社会工程学手段攻破。随机密码生成器的出现,让安全防线从"虚掩的门"升级为"指纹加密的保险柜"。

长度与复杂度的博弈战

密码强度往往由长度与字符多样性决定。某款工具允许用户自定义密码位数,从8位基础版到64位级加密自由切换。勾选"大小写字母+数字+符号"选项后,系统生成的「T7mqL2!vP」类密码,破解耗时比纯数字密码高出数百万倍。实验数据显示,12位混合密码在现有算力下需要76年暴力破解,而同样位数的纯数字密码仅需2秒。

动态熵值背后的技术逻辑

优质生成器不会单纯依赖伪随机算法。某开源工具将系统时间戳、鼠标轨迹、键盘敲击间隔等不可预测变量作为熵池原料,配合SHA-3加密算法进行混合搅拌。这种动态熵值采集机制,使得每次生成的密码都像雪花的晶体结构般独一无二。部分军工级产品还会接入大气噪声或量子随机数发生器,确保密码的不可追溯性。

使用场景的精准适配

金融账户推荐启用18位以上混合密码并每月更换,社交媒体账户可采用14位周期性密码。某跨国企业的IT部门配置了定制版生成器,在创建数据库访问口令时自动嵌入时间锁功能,超时未使用的密码会自我销毁。家长监护类软件则开发了记忆型生成器,能在保障密码强度的前提下,生成「Blue@Sky7!」这类符合人类记忆规律的口令。

安全误区与应对策略

生成密码只是安全链条的首环。某安全机构追踪发现,38%的数据泄露源于密码重复使用。专业工具往往配套提供密码托管服务,采用零知识加密技术将密匙存储在本地。部分浏览器插件能实时检测当前密码是否出现在暗网交易库,发现风险立即触发预警机制。

推荐工具清单:

  • KeePassXC(开源跨平台,支持二次开发)
  • Bitwarden(云端同步与自建服务器功能)
  • Strong Password Generator(渐进式网页应用,无痕模式可用)
  • 1Password(企业级权限管理系统)
  • 密码更换周期建议不超过90天,重要账户启用双因素认证。避免在公共网络环境下生成或传输密码,定期检查各平台密码强度评级。

    随机密码生成器(可设长度-复杂度)